Abbott Market Data
| Metric | Value | Source |
|---|---|---|
| Median Home Price | $91K | U.S. Census ACS 2022 |
| Median Gross Rent | $596/mo | U.S. Census ACS 2022 |
| Median Household Income | $34K | U.S. Census ACS 2022 |
| Homeownership Rate | 76.5% | U.S. Census ACS 2022 |
| Renter-Occupied | 23.5% | U.S. Census ACS 2022 |
| Rental Vacancy Rate | 8.2% | U.S. Census ACS 2022 |
| Market Type | Buyer's | U.S. Census ACS 2022 |
| Primary ZIP Code | 39741 |
